IT Jobs
Als Backend Developer stehst du zwar oft im Hintergrund, aber der Job ist mindestens genauso spannend wie der Job eines Frontend oder Fullstack Entwicklers. Welche Aufgaben, Skills und Gehaltsmöglichkeiten auf dich warten, zeigen wir dir hier.
Veröffentlicht am 29. März 2024
Das Wichtigste im Überblick
Die Rolle des Backend Developers ist von entscheidender Bedeutung für die Funktionalität und Leistungsfähigkeit von Websites, Apps und anderen Softwareanwendungen. Im Gegensatz zu Frontend-Entwicklern, die für die Gestaltung und Benutzeroberfläche verantwortlich sind, konzentrieren sich Backend-Entwickler auf die Entwicklung und Wartung der Serverseite einer Anwendung. Die Aufgaben von einem Backend Developer reichen von der Erstellung von Datenbanken über die Implementierung von Logik und Geschäftsregeln bis hin zur Bereitstellung von APIs für die Kommunikation mit dem Frontend.
Im Backend-Entwicklungsbereich kommen eine Vielzahl von Programmiersprachen und Frameworks zum Einsatz, um komplexe Anwendungen zu erstellen und zu betreiben.
Die Auswahl der Programmiersprache und des Frameworks hängt von den Anforderungen des Projekts, den persönlichen Vorlieben des Entwicklers und den Anforderungen der Organisation ab. Jede Sprache und jedes Framework hat seine eigenen Stärken und Schwächen, und die Entscheidung darüber, welche verwendet werden soll, sollte sorgfältig abgewogen werden.
Hier sind einige der gängigsten Programmiersprachen und Frameworks, die Backend-Entwickler verwenden:
Java ist eine weit verbreitete und vielseitige Programmiersprache, die für die Entwicklung von robusten und skalierbaren Backend-Anwendungen verwendet wird. Beliebte Frameworks für Java sind Spring und Hibernate.
Python ist eine benutzerfreundliche und leicht zu erlernende Programmiersprache, die für ihre Einfachheit und Vielseitigkeit bekannt ist. Backend-Entwickler nutzen häufig das Django-Framework für die Entwicklung von Webanwendungen oder das Flask-Framework für kleinere Projekte.
JavaScript ist eine der am häufigsten verwendeten Programmiersprachen für die Webentwicklung und wird auch im Backend-Bereich eingesetzt. Node.js ist ein beliebtes Backend-Framework, das es Entwicklern ermöglicht, JavaScript für die Serverseitige Entwicklung zu verwenden.
PHP ist eine Skriptsprache, die speziell für die Webentwicklung entwickelt wurde und für die Erstellung dynamischer Webseiten und Anwendungen verwendet wird. Beliebte PHP-Frameworks sind Laravel und Symfony.
Ruby ist eine elegante und benutzerfreundliche Programmiersprache, die oft für die Entwicklung von Webanwendungen verwendet wird. Das Ruby on Rails-Framework ist ein beliebtes Framework für die schnelle Entwicklung von robusten und skalierbaren Webanwendungen.
C# ist eine von Microsoft entwickelte Programmiersprache, die häufig für die Entwicklung von Webanwendungen und Backend-Systemen verwendet wird, insbesondere für Anwendungen, die auf der .NET-Plattform laufen. Beliebte Frameworks sind ASP.NET und .NET Core.
Go, auch als Golang bekannt, ist eine moderne und leistungsstarke Programmiersprache, die von Google entwickelt wurde. Sie wird oft für die Entwicklung von Backend-Systemen und Webanwendungen verwendet, insbesondere in Umgebungen, die Skalierbarkeit und Effizienz erfordern.
Ein guter Backend-Entwickler benötigt nicht nur technische Fähigkeiten, sondern auch eine Reihe von Soft Skills, um effektiv in seinem Bereich zu arbeiten. Hier sind einige wichtige Soft Skills und Fähigkeiten, die ein Backend Developer benötigt:
Als Backend Developer hast du eine breite Palette von Möglichkeiten, wo du arbeiten kannst. Viele Technologieunternehmen benötigen Backend Developer, um ihre Produkte und Dienstleistungen zu entwickeln und zu verbessern. Dazu gehören große Unternehmen wie Google, Microsoft, Amazon und Facebook sowie kleinere Start-ups und Softwareentwicklungsfirmen. Nahezu jedes Unternehmen, das eine Online-Präsenz hat oder webbasierte Dienste anbietet, benötigt Backend Developer. Das können E-Commerce-Unternehmen, Banken, Versicherungen, Gesundheitswesen, Bildungseinrichtungen, Medienunternehmen und vieles mehr sein.
Auch Agenturen und Beratungsunternehmen, die sich auf digitales Marketing, Webentwicklung oder IT-Beratung spezialisiert haben, benötigen Backend Developer, um maßgeschneiderte Lösungen für ihre Kunden zu entwickeln. Regierungsbehörden und Non-Profit-Organisationen benötigen ebenfalls oft Backend Developer, um ihre internen Systeme zu entwickeln und zu warten sowie öffentliche Dienste und Informationen online verfügbar zu machen. Viele Backend Developer entscheiden sich auch für eine freiberufliche Tätigkeit oder Remote-Arbeit. Auf diese Weise können sie flexibel arbeiten und Projekte für verschiedene Kunden aus der ganzen Welt übernehmen.
In vielen Fällen können Backend Developer ein monatliches Einkommen von über 5000 € erzielen. Allerdings variiert das Gehalt stark je nach verschiedenen Faktoren wie Erfahrung, Unternehmen und Standort. Erfahrene Backend Developer mit umfangreichem Know-how und einer nachgewiesenen Erfolgsbilanz können oft ein höheres Gehalt verhandeln als Einsteiger. Ebenso können Backend Developer, die für renommierte Unternehmen oder in teureren Regionen arbeiten, tendenziell höhere Gehälter erwarten.
Es ist wichtig zu beachten, dass das Gehalt von Backend Developern auch von anderen Faktoren wie Zusatzleistungen, Boni, Arbeitsbedingungen und Karriereentwicklungsmöglichkeiten beeinflusst werden kann. Daher ist es ratsam, bei der Gehaltsverhandlung alle Aspekte in Betracht zu ziehen und sich über die üblichen Gehaltsspannen in der Branche und der Region zu informieren.
Ja, ein Quereinstieg als Backend Developer ist durchaus möglich, insbesondere für Personen mit einem starken Interesse an Programmierung und Technologie. Obwohl ein formaler Abschluss oder eine Ausbildung im Bereich Informatik oder Softwareentwicklung von Vorteil sein kann, sind viele Unternehmen offen für Bewerber mit unterschiedlichem beruflichen Hintergrund, solange sie über die erforderlichen Fähigkeiten und Kenntnisse verfügen.
Ein Quereinstieg als Backend Developer bei gotoitcareer und einem unserer Partnerunternehmen ist eine großartige Möglichkeit, in die Welt der Softwareentwicklung einzutauchen, auch wenn du bisher keinen traditionellen Hintergrund in diesem Bereich haben. Wir bieten speziell zugeschnittene Programme und Ressourcen an, um Menschen mit unterschiedlichem beruflichen Hintergrund den Einstieg in die IT-Branche zu erleichtern.
Wir begleiten dich auf deinem Weg als Quereinsteiger in der Backend Entwicklung. Ausbildung, Arbeitsplatz und monatliches Gehalt - alles in weniger als 6 Monaten!
IT Quereinsteiger werden
Deine Bewerbung ist kostenfrei und völlig unverbindlich.
Ähnliche Artikel
Noch nicht genug?
IT Jobs
Welche Verantwortlichkeiten hat ein Full Stack Entwickler? Von der Gestaltung der Benutzeroberfläche bis zur Entwicklung der serverseitigen Logik – entdecke die vielseitigen Aufgaben eines Full Stack Entwicklers.
IT Jobs
Das World Wide Web ist die Bühne, auf der sich der Front End Developer kreativ entfaltet. Die Gestaltung beeindruckender digitaler Welten erfordert nicht nur kreative Köpfe, sondern auch präzise Werkzeuge, um Visionen in funktionierende Realität zu verwandeln.
IT Jobs
Welche Aufgaben erwarten einen IT Systemelektroniker und welche Fähigkeiten brauchst du für diesen IT Beruf? Wir geben dir auch einen Einblick in das Gehalt und die Ausbildungsmöglichkeiten und Umschulungen für angehende IT Systemelektroniker.
IT Jobs
Erfahre, wie ein System Engineer IT-Systeme gestaltet und pflegt. Alles über die Aufgaben, das Gehalt und den Quereinstieg als System Engineer, in unserem Blogbeitrag.